programs. DVS is looking for a Systems Analyst/Mid to join our team
in Alexandria, VA. This position is remote although local
candidates are preferred. This position requires the ability to
obtain a public trust clearance prior to start. Analyze client
business applications and data to recognize, correct, and/or report
malfunctions to appropriate personnel. Identify and capture
relevant data related to the issue to assist Tier III engineers
when items need to be escalated. Communicate with employees and
contractors; display strong customer service skills, using
professionalism, tact and diplomacy always to answer support calls;
and coordinate with vendors on items that need to be escalated to
Tier III support. Experienced understanding functions of the help
desk system to enter customer-reported problems and requests for
service into a call support database as part of daily tasks. Highly
proficient in identifying error messages and conditions to
troubleshoot routine and recurring problems with customer's
business applications. Candidate must be able to understand,
analyze, and become proficient with custom business applications to
be able to assist both client users and client customers with
training (How do I do) and issues (break/fix/performance issues)
for these applications. Assist clients to resolve complex technical
problems with account /applications. Log, track, and follow-up with
clients to ensure inquiries were resolved through Siebel ticketing.
